August 6th, 2015 05:16 PM #2change it to chambered sir. most "bassy" sounding muffler i use was the FGK, i think all FGK chambered mufflers are "bassy" except for the Evolution Legalis R model.
or if you want to retain your current muffler, replace your stock resonator with this specs, 24" in body length with an inlet and outlet pipe size of 2.25" (oval design), this will "silent" your muffler from idle up to 3500 rpm but 3500 rpm till redline, .
any muffler shop can custom made this for you. price ranges from P1200 to P1500.

August 21st, 2015 12:44 PM #9if i remember it right, the stock resonator is almost 12 inches in body length with 1.5" size inlet pipe.
restricted exhaust flow with less ability to suppress exhaust noise compared to the 24" body length with 2" or larger than your current exhaust pipe size.
note: if your happy with the top end power of your current setup, do not reinstall the resonator. the fabricated resonator will improve low to mid power but will sacrifice a little at the top.
